Jeff Kukert
Company name: Copeland
Position: Senior Technical Trainer
Jeff Kukert joined Copeland in October 2022, bringing with him over 30 years of experience in the HVACR industry. His expertise spans various areas within the field, from servicing residential and commercial HVACR systems to working in the HVACR wholesale business. Prior to joining Copeland, Jeff served as an associate professor and department head at a technical college, where he dedicated over 13 years to educating students in HVACR.
